资源简介:
The NASA dataset used in this study consists of 604750 sequential samples obtained during controlled charge–discharge cycles of a lithium-ion battery cell. Each sample includes information about the battery’s operating conditions such as voltage, current, temperature, and elapsed test time. From these measured values, additional attributes including Δt, Current Modified, Discharge (Ah). These features together provide a detailed picture of the battery’s behavior during
cycling, where voltage and current reflect the instantaneous operating conditions, test time and Δt capture the temporal progression, and the Discharge (Ah) gives an indication of the total charge throughput. Collectively, these attributes form the foundation for accurate estimation of SOH and enable understanding of how the battery degrades over time. The total number of measurements considered is 604750 to prepare state of health data. The total number of cycles are 614 that includes both charging and discharging. For SoH estimation, we considered only 168 discharge cycles.
